Understanding How ActivePure Neutralizes Germs

ActivePure doesn’t just sit there; it actively works to reduce contaminants. It uses a special process that mimics how nature cleans the air and surfaces. This technology focuses on breaking down microbial cells.

The Science Behind the Purification

At its core, ActivePure technology relies on a specific combination of elements. It uses UV-C light and a unique photocatalyst. This pairing is key to its effectiveness. It starts a chain reaction that creates powerful oxidizers.

UV-C Light’s Role

You might already know that UV-C light can be used for sterilization. It’s a well-established method. ActivePure uses this light energy. It shines it onto a special catalyst material inside the device. This activates the catalyst.

The Photocatalyst’s Function

The photocatalyst is where the magic really happens. When UV-C light hits it, the catalyst gets energized. It then pulls oxygen and water molecules from the air. These molecules are transformed into reactive oxygen species (ROS).

Creating the “Purifying Shield”

These ROS are the active germ-fighting agents. Think of them as tiny cleaning agents. They are then released from the device into your living or working space. They don’t just stay put; they travel through the air. They also settle on surfaces.

What Are Reactive Oxygen Species (ROS)?

ROS are naturally occurring compounds. They include things like ozone and hydrogen peroxide. Your body actually uses some ROS to fight off infections (National Institutes of Health). ActivePure essentially amplifies this natural process.

How ROS Attack Microbes

ROS are highly reactive. This means they readily interact with other molecules. When they encounter bacteria or viruses, they damage the microbial cell walls. This damage disrupts the cell’s ability to function. It effectively neutralizes the pathogen.

Targeting Both Air and Surfaces

One of the most important aspects of ActivePure is its dual action. It doesn’t just clean the air you breathe. It also works to purify the surfaces you touch every day. This is a big advantage over many other air purifiers.

Cleaning Airborne Contaminants

As the ROS are released, they circulate within the room. They come into contact with airborne bacteria, viruses, and other microbes. The ROS then break down these pathogens. This helps reduce the concentration of harmful microbes in the air.

Sanitizing Surfaces

But what about the things you touch? Think of doorknobs, countertops, and keyboards. These can all harbor germs. The ROS generated by ActivePure can also reach these surfaces. They help break down the microbes that land on them.

Comparing ActivePure to Traditional Methods

You might be used to thinking about air purification in terms of HEPA filters. While filters are useful, they work differently. Understanding the distinction can help you appreciate ActivePure’s approach.

Filters vs. Active Purification

Filters are designed to trap particles. They physically capture dust, pollen, and even some microorganisms. However, they don’t destroy them. The trapped germs are still alive on the filter.

The Limitations of Filtration

Filters have a limited capacity. Once they are full, they need to be replaced. If not, they can become a breeding ground for mold and bacteria themselves. Also, filters only capture what passes through them.

ActivePure’s Destructive Approach

ActivePure, on the other hand, actively destroys contaminants. It doesn’t just capture them. The ROS break down the microbial structure. This means the germs are rendered inactive.

A Look at Different Pathogens

Many studies have looked at how ActivePure performs against various threats. The technology is designed to tackle a broad spectrum of microorganisms.

Effectiveness Against Common Microbes
Type of Microbe How ActivePure Acts
Bacteria ROS damage bacterial cell walls, disrupting vital functions.
Viruses ROS can damage viral protein coats and genetic material.
Mold Spores ActivePure can break down mold spores, preventing growth.
VOCs (Volatile Organic Compounds) ROS can oxidize and neutralize odor-causing compounds.
